About Akira Tawada
Akira Tawada is a scholar working on Cell Biology, Rheumatology and Immunology and Allergy, having authored 15 papers that have together received 977 indexed citations. Recurring topics across this work include Proteoglycans and glycosaminoglycans research (14 papers), Glycosylation and Glycoproteins Research (11 papers) and Carbohydrate Chemistry and Synthesis (4 papers). The work is most often cited by research in Cell Biology (719 citations), Molecular Biology (680 citations) and Immunology and Allergy (53 citations). Akira Tawada has collaborated with scholars based in Japan, Sweden and United Kingdom. Frequent co-authors include Keiichi Yoshida, Satoshi Miyauchi, Marco Maccarana, Ulf Lindahl, Kiyochika Tokuyasu, Hiroshi Kikuchi, Tatsuya Miyazaki, Osamu Suzuki, Takahisa Anada and Akira Asari. Their work appears in journals such as Journal of Biological Chemistry, Analytical Biochemistry and FEBS Letters.
